I have a thought.. ok I know dual link dvi cable max out at 5040x1050 at 57hz. that is going From the PC/VideoCard to the Th2G. so why can't the Th2G just output to the monitor at 1680x1050 at 60hz? it's not like thats out of spec for DVI. I'm not a Electrical Engineer so I don't know the details of this but it seems logical to me. perhaps a future firm update from Matrox to make more people have their monitor work with 1050? |

Maybe it just slipped their mind or they didn't consider so many monitors actually don't support the non-standard 57Hz. It's certainly doable (as discussed in the hardware section), they just need to release another firmware update. |

I'm currently on my 4th set of 3x 24" monitor trying to find the perfect set for 1050 triplehead gaming. Set #1: 24" Acers just see if my system can support 3x 24"LCD ser #2: Soyo. feels cheap and fugly monitors but display picture is nice set #3: Dell e248wfp. image quality want to make me puke set #4: BenQ G2400WD great monitor but it crap out on 57hz :( might be keeping. I hope matrox do that firmware as I want to keep these. nice picture for price, HDM/DVI/VGA, fast response time and no input lag. |
